If you’ve been able to boot into Windows 10, you can boot to WinRE by going to the Advanced Startup settings menu.The benefit of the Windows Recovery Environment over the Windows Preinstallation Environment is all Windows 10 users have the WinRE tool installed already. While WinPE is customizable, WinRE is a set-in-stone solution that includes tools to repair your file system, restore Windows to a previous backup, restore Windows to factory settings, and more. If you’re looking for a built-in solution, Windows 10 users can use the Windows Recovery Environment (WinRE) instead.
